Don’t you forget about me . . .

Growing up one of my favorite movies was the 80’s John Hughes classic, The Breakfast Club. In fact, I loved it so much my High School Yearbook quote came from it. “You see us as you want to see us, in the simplest terms, in the most convenient definitions”. As an angst filled teen who felt out of place, this film really spoke to me. Each high school clique was represented (perhaps a bit stereo typed) but I think each character spoke to someone. My favorite part of the movie is when after a morning of “ice breakers” this group of kids (who initially feel they have nothing in common) come together and start to strip away the masks and walls of who they are perceived as by the outside world. They soon realize they have more in common with each other than they could ever imagine.

When I started working with Buffini Groups over a decade ago, my mind would often drift back to that particular scene. I discovered that that The Breakfast Club, although a Hollywood creation, is a great example of what a Buffini Group is. A collection of uniquely gifted and sometimes misunderstood individuals who share something very special….the Working By Referral philosophy. As Brian says, “It’s countercultural”.   Although, we aren’t all “a brain, an athlete, a basket case, a princess, or a criminal” we are all part of a special Community that will accept and support you in your journey to Living the Good Life.
